Willcox Playa

Cochise County, AZ

Coordinate verified

Vast remnant Pleistocene dry lake south of Willcox that hosts winter roosts of thousands of sandhill cranes and supports exceptional tiger-beetle diversity. Designated a National Natural Landmark; public wildlife viewing focuses on Arizona Game and Fish Department’s Willcox Playa Wildlife Area and nearby overlooks—not the restricted military proving-ground flats.
